Voice commands and mic not working???

I recently bought a Mercedes Benz bluetooth thingy that goes under your arm rest so I could use my Blackberry and my wife's IPhone 4 in my car. They pair up no problem and the lists of people are there. I can make a phone call and everything works fine. The only problem is that I can hear the people on the other end but they can't hear me. I then tried the Voice Commands and they didn't work either. So my question is; is there a way to turn on the mic or adjust its volume/sensitivity or is my mic fubared? If its the mic, can I just buy a replacement at the dealer or do I have to by a new rear view mirror? I just wanted to update this thread. Mu indie mechanic suspected the voice control module was not working properly. I sourced a used one and installed it. Funny thing is I didn't have to activate it via STAR. I installed and checked it and it works now!!! I'm very happy.
